The Problem With All-or-Nothing Skincare Thinking

Skincare culture often teaches us to focus on “before and after” as if those are the only two meaningful moments. However, healing happens in the in-between. And the idea that nothing matters unless your skin is flawless can lead to:

  • Feeling discouraged when you don’t see immediate results

  • Overlooking real improvements because they seem “too small”

  • Pushing your skin too hard with multiple actives, thinking more equals faster

  • Abandoning routines when perfection doesn’t come quickly

In reality, skincare progress is gradual, layered, and sometimes invisible at first. It’s not a sprint, it’s a relationship with your skin. 

That’s why small wins matter. They’re not just signs of results. They’re signs of healing.

Fading Dark Spots: A Gentle Journey, Not a Deadline

Dark spots (also called post-inflammatory hyperpigmentation) often stick around for weeks or months, especially for those with melanin-rich skin. Factors such as sun exposure, stress, and skin tone all influence how quickly they fade.

The best way to approach it? With patience and consistency.

Reframing the Skincare Journey

So how do you start noticing and honoring your own progress?

Here are a few tips to keep you empowered along the way:

✨ 1. Track Your Wins, Not Just Your Results

Start a skincare journal or take weekly photos in the same lighting. Jot down how your skin feels. Less sensitive? More hydrated? More even?

Celebrate those changes. You’re creating a record of resilience.

✨ 2. Reconnect with Ritual

Instead of rushing through your routine, treat it like a moment of self-connection. Apply Milky Fade slowly. Massage it in with intention. Tell yourself: This is me taking care of me.

✨ 3. Release the Pressure to Be “Productive”

Skincare isn’t a job. You don’t owe flawless skin to anyone, not even yourself. Healing doesn’t have to look dramatic to be valid. 

✨ 4. Zoom Out

That dark spot you’re hyper-focusing on? It’s likely not as visible to others as it feels to you. And even if it is, it doesn’t define you. You are so much more than your skin.
